U21s Lose at Bristol City - Ipswich Town News

First-half goals from Wes Burns, Bobby Reid and Marlon Pack saw Bristol City’s U21s to a 3-0 victory over their Town counterparts at Ashton Gate this afternoon.

With the Blues first-teamers given a couple of days off following the recent busy spell of fixtures, Alan Lee was the only senior player involved.

New loan signing Alex Henshall and trialists Sam Westley, Roman Michael-Percil and Darren McQueen were also in the starting line-up.

Manchester City winger Henshall, 20, is on loan with the Blues until the end of the season having impressed while on trial, during which time he played in the behind-closed-doors friendly defeat to Southend.

Winger Michael-Percil, 19, and striker McQueen, 18, are currently with Spurs, while 20-year-old Westley, the son of former Blues youth coach Terry Westley, is a right-back with Stoke.

U21s: Crowe, Westley, October, Robinson, Sowunmi, M Clarke, Michael-Percil, Lawrence, Lee, McQueen, Henshall. Subs: McDermid, Emmanuel, Galvin, Adekunle, Ellis.
